TFW wants to showcase the stuff you write on the low, the wild side of your double life, the unpublished stuff that even your closest friends might not get a chance to read. Maybe these other writing practices aren’t ~*secret*~ so much as they’re not your ~*main thing*~. TFW can be a space for stepping into other roles: where bloggers are poets and lyricists are essayists and grantwriters are playwrites, etc. It can also just be a space where writers from different circles can hang out, get to know one another, and share their work IRL, where it won’t be permanently archived or cycled as content.
